Description
'Zoe Hamster Spray Mist' is an insecticide and miticide. Its Federal EPA registration number is: 7885-39. It was originally approved by EPA on 06 Mar 1975. Its registration got cancelled on 10 Oct 1989. It has a 'Caution' signal word. It has the following active ingredients: Aliphatic petroleum solvent, MGK 264, Pine oil, Piperonyl butoxide, Propylene glycol, Pyrethrins, and Triethylene glycol. It's approved for 2 sites including hamsters. It is also approved for 2 pests and pest groups including but not limited to fleas.

Active ingredients:
- Aliphatic petroleum solvent 0.21%
- Mgk 264 0.15%
- Pine oil 0.07%
- Piperonyl butoxide 0.09%
- Propylene glycol 0.07%
- Pyrethrins 0.04%
- Triethylene glycol 0.07%
- Other ingredients 99.3%
